Working in another country can be a challenging; it can also be extremely gratifying. One of the most efficient ways to do this is via overseas recruitment agencies. A good place to start the search for an overseas recruiter is via the local government website for the region where you want to find employment.

There will most likely be a link to a section for the website that will lead to government authorized overseas recruitment programmes. A lot of these programmes are looking for workers in the farming or nursing fields. If these are not the types of employment opportunities you are seeking or qualified for you can also try a general search for recruitment opportunities in a specific region. Many of the results will be for job opportunities in the fields of teaching, engineering and construction, nursing and other medical specialties.

For example if you are seeking a career in Singapore, first you should check the authorized webpage of the Singapore government sgdi.gov.sg. There, you will see a link names non-resident. When you choose this, you will see applicable, correct and up to date information on areas ...
... such as:

1. Working in Singapore
2. Career Opportunities
3. Information for Jobseekers
4. Taxation Information
5. Employment Pass

There is also a link to the Singapore Tourism Careers Web Portal, that provides job seekers an easy way to find work in the growing tourism sector.

Training Opportunities:

Some recruitment officers will offer opportunities for education in a specific program for overseas recruits. The government of Singapore for example recognizes four languages, English, Malay, Chinese (Mandarin), and Tamil. Working in Singapore may therefore expect that you be taught another language, depending, of course on the type of employment. This is especially the case for jobs in the education sectors. Participants may need to pay for their own training or it may be given as a part of the recruitment process.

Be cautious of the many advertisements you see for overseas recruitment agencies. a few of them are fake and will charge participants huge sums of money claiming that they will acquire work visas as well as jobs for them. This is not the case. In some cases they will take the funds paid to them and disappear, in worst case scenarios they are a part of human trafficking and will actually takeapplicants overseas with the promise of jobs and then sell them into the equivalent of modern day slavery.

These occurrences are rare but it is best to be aware of them when reviewing overseas recruitment agencies. Always research any agency or recruitment programme you wish to enter. Check to see that an agency is a registered, has appropriate operating licenses (where applicable) and have a history of successful and verifiable placements.
